What Is Business Process Outsourcing (BPO)?
Business Process Outsourcing subcontracts certain operations to a third-party vendor. Outsourced services are divided into front-office and back-office tasks.
Back-office BPO includes
- accounting
- payroll
- payment processing
- human Resources
- IT Services
- regulatory compliance
- Quality Assurance
Front-office BPO includes
- sales
- marketing
- tech support
- customer service.
How does BPO help?
As companies achieve record-breaking growth, managers and executives must decide what direction to steer the company to see continued growth and productivity levels.
BPO helps with these transitions:
1. Reduce Costs
Reducing costs is one of the main reasons companies switch to BPO services. Many U.S-based BPO companies help international corporations improve their processes and, in return, save those corporations money.
BPO companies discover and minimize inefficient processes and services so they can improve them and save costs. Sometimes these processes are unnecessary and it takes outside eyes to realize they need to be cut out.
2. Focus on Core Business
Outsource to a BPO and focus on what matters. BPO service providers take tasks away from managers and business leaders who then have more time to dedicate to improving core business strategy for continued growth and success.
3. Access To Resources
Working with a BPO company creates instant access to the latest technology and innovations used in the field. These state-of-the-art software programs, technology advancements, staff hiring, and training solutions are generally reserved for big companies with a lot of capital, but with a BPO comany, they’re yours too.
4. Employee attraction and retention
With help to hire better-suited employees and help training those new employees, the company benefits from improved work results and fewer interruptions. In turn, productivity goes up, revenue increases and you can show appreciation for this upward swing with promotions and raises—investing in your employees and nurturing higher retention rates.
5. Personalized Service
When you hire a BPO company, they focus on a custom solution for your business and create a specific plan on how to improve the way you run it. They trim away unnecessary processes and streamline routines after analyzing the mechanics of your company. One size does not fit all here, and you pay for that special attention to detail.
6. Fewer Investments
Cutting edge technology and the advanced resources that come with BPO providers are reason enough to hire them. You can see what is coming down your industry’s pipeline and hit the market with a strategy that puts you ahead of your competition. This innovative peek happens without having to invest large sums of money into technology—because those technologies are provided.
7. Risk Management
Typically when releasing a new product or service, you are not entirely sure of the success it will have in the market. With BPO outsourcing, experience in this field comes standard. BPOs give expert advice on how to proceed and what processes work. These experts provide you with information on what to do to reduce your exposure and risks while adding their support.
8. Flexibility
Free up the resources you have tied up in offices and warehouses. Your mailroom, check printing, and third-party billing can be reassigned to an outsourcing company. Money saved from resource reallocation creates flexibility to put that money back in the core business, improving your bottom line.
9. Global Outreach
One of the benefits of hiring a global BPO company is the worldwide network that comes with it. BPO gives you instant access to a multi-language service center. That means companies can reach out to you from all corners of the world, and you can provide customer service to global consumers.
